Output 23ef40d27c103bfc0aafaa8719bd917a2d67ec64a29ab435229c0046c4e1e89c:19

value
59850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 929b408a8788da5f38e85ef16b76b24b7dfb61fd OP_EQUAL
address
3F4CZf4Jmntw2QRdmm68JPSmLUppBdt8QR
transaction
23ef40d27c103bfc0aafaa8719bd917a2d67ec64a29ab435229c0046c4e1e89c
spent
true